A metal-organic coordination polymer formulated as (H3O)(2)[Zn(BTEC)] (1), where BTEC = 1,2,4,5-benzenetetracarboxylate, was synthesized by solvothermal reaction and characterized by elemental analyses, thermal stability analysis, fluorescence and IR spectroscopy, as well as single-crystal X-ray diffraction analysis. Compound 1 is a three-dimensional network containing one-dimensional rhombic channels, the sizes of the windows are approximately 8 angstrom at the widest and 4.5 angstrom at the narrowest spacing (excluding the van der Waals radius of atoms in the framework) running along the c axis. The study of the physical properties of 1 demonstrates that it exhibits intense blue fluorescence emission in solid state at room temperature.
